The EverGlow nuclear power plant releases water into Lake Fishbegone every afternoon at 4:51 p.m. Environmental researchers are

concerned that fish are being driven away from the area around the plant. They believe that the temperature of the water discharged may be a factor. The data table below gives the temperature of the water released by the plant and the measured distance (in meters) from the outflow pipe of the plant to the nearest fish found in the water on several randomly chosen afternoons. A scatterplot of the data and the least-squares regression line are given.
What is the slope of the least-squares regression line? *
A. -74.704
B. 5.791
C. 12.196
D. 0.946

Answer:

  B.  5.791

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ope of the line is the coefficient of x in its equation. The equation is ...

  ŷ = -74.704 +5.791x

The coefficient of x, the slope, is 5.791.

What is the current value of a zero-coupon bond that pays a face value of $1,000 at maturity in 6 years if the appropriate disco
Zolol [24]

Answer:4

Step-by-step explanation:

A zero-coupon bond  doesn’t make any payments. Instead, investors purchase the zero-coupon bond for less than its face value, and when the bond matures, they receive the face value.

To figure the price you should pay for a zero-coupon bond, you'll follow these steps:

Divide your required rate of return by 100 to convert it to a decimal.

Add 1 to the required rate of return as a decimal.

Raise the result to the power of the number of years until the bond matures.

Divide the face value of the bond to calculate the price to pay for the zero-coupon bond to achieve your desired rate of return.

First, divide 4 percent by 100 to get 0.04. Second, add 1 to 0.04 to get 1.04. Third, raise 1.04 to the sixth power to get 1.2653. Lastly, divide the face value of $1,000 by 1.2653 to find that the price to pay for the zero-coupon bond is $790,32.
